Transaction 2e9186ab00bd1ea4158077717f3abe7692e887f62c9bcb29099d976a8530ff37
1 Input
2 Outputs
- 2e9186ab00bd1ea4158077717f3abe7692e887f62c9bcb29099d976a8530ff37:0
- 2e9186ab00bd1ea4158077717f3abe7692e887f62c9bcb29099d976a8530ff37:1
value 3434600
address 3LuPQvdxGtTZ7bdHGgQ5eojWiBTkiMeKyK
value 116270
address 13AjTaxfSicN2zJc8TY15BBsHGzhpRuDwh